- : From Merck, Rohypnol is a brand name (Roche) for flunitrazepam, a fluorine
- : substituted analog of nitrazepam. It is a benzodiazepine, a family of
- : sedative/hypnotics that includes valium and it's friends. It is scheduled in
- : the US (1985), but since I could not find any references in PDR or USPDI it may
- : not be in common use in the US (my copies of PDR and USPDI are a few years old,
- : it may be a recent addition to the pharmacopeia).

- Rohypnol was/is one of the drugs of choice on the gay scene here. It is
- a benzodiazapene, but has the rather unusual effect of making its users
- become very agressive (A few people I used to know used it quite heavily
- several years ago). Interestingly, other friends who have used various
- other benzo's (prescribed) have sometimes had bad experiences with
- release of agression/anger.
-
- One friend was prescribed Mogadon, but found that it made her very
- restless and agressive. Her doctor switched her to valium, which was
- fine.
-
- Does anyone have any information from medical literature about these
- sort of "paradoxical reactions to benzodiazapenes ?
